Suzhou Bay Sports Park is located in the Wujiang East Taihu Lake Ecological Tourism Resort area, with green as the main theme. The northern wooded area is planted with nearly ten thousand plum blossoms, cherry blossoms, and crabapples, but come summer, sunflowers 🌻 bloom unrestrainedly~ This nearly 50,000 square meter sea of sunflowers, quickly make plans with your friends to check in~

The park is not crowded, and it looks good no matter where you take pictures, but some sunflowers have already wilted, and it's really hot at noon in July, so everyone be sure to pay attention to sun protection‼️ Or consider going around 4 pm~
I entered from the east gate, followed the signs for a while, saw the basketball court building, and the sunflower sea is on the left-hand side~ If you're driving, just drive straight into the park, and you'll be right there when you park~
Suzhou Bay Sports Park
📍Address: No. 1 Yingbin Avenue, Wujiang District, Suzhou City, Jiangsu Province
🚗Transportation: Take the subway line 4 to Suzhou Bay East Station, then transfer to bus 742 to Suzhou Bay Sports Park Station
🌸Bloom Period: Mid-June to early August (but I think some have wilted, so go early)
🎫Ticket: Free
⏰Opening Hours: 09:00-17:00
📷Photo Spots: ①The path on the right side of the flower sea, find some sunflowers for the foreground ②The path in the middle of the flower sea, take a zoomed-in shot from a distance ③The white tables and chairs in the flower sea ④Find an area with a dense background of sunflowers
